How they compare

Belarus currently reports 23.57 million tonnes against 23.31 million tonnes in Ireland, a difference of 260,000 tonnes.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Belarus ahead.

Belarus ranks 54th and Ireland ranks 56th of 193 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Belarus averaged higher in 1 and Ireland in 3.

Head to head by decade

Decade Belarus Ireland Difference Ahead
1990s 27.99 million tonnes 23.97 million tonnes 4.02 million tonnes Belarus
2000s 23.17 million tonnes 24.87 million tonnes 1.69 million tonnes Ireland
2010s 23.99 million tonnes 24.34 million tonnes 350,000 tonnes Ireland
2020s 23.54 million tonnes 23.90 million tonnes 360,000 tonnes Ireland

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
